Mission Statement

The committee is a non-profit, volunteer, civic organization that promotes and carries out community service activities for the benefit of the citizens of Mission Viejo, CA. The group of volunteers has duly elected officers and subcommittees to plan, promote and facilitate each of the many annual functions.

Description

The group consists of adults (18 years and older) and youth (middle school-18 years) who volunteer for functions such as winter holiday activities, Holiday Boutique, Bunny Days, beautification of the city efforts, Relay for Life, Orangewood and Fourth of July Street Faire and Fireworks.
